My VERY first sign was a few hours of excruciating cramps and diarrhea, and that happened like, a few days after conception, all 3 times, and then again a few weeks later, all 3 times. I''ve never in my whole life experienced anything like that. At about 4 weeks, when I''d think of being pregnant (we were trying), or see a mom w/a little baby, my breasts would tingle, sometimes to the point where it was uncomfortable. And I had urges to watch the Animal Cops and baby shows, and I''d sit and cry hysterically. Stupid hormones.

Hello RQ,
Glad to hear that everything has settled down now, BUT... I do want to say...

I am one of those .02% people that got pregnant while on the DEPO shot so it is VERY possible to happen... I actually did not experience any of the early pregnancy symtoms or any weight gain so I ended up continuing to get the shot throughout the most of my pregnancy (up to 36 wks) because I had NO IDEA. (I actually had my "yearly checkup" and was 2 1/2 mnts pregnant and they did not know it and gave me the okay to continue with the DEPO) SOO... I got that shot, then got another one after that (at 5 months prego) because I still hadn''t gained weight, felt movement, or had any symtoms... I didn''t find out I was prego until I was 24 weeks and she kicked me - started showing around 7 months prego.. so everyone is different and your symtoms may be completely different than everyone elses..

MORAL of the STORY...

If you are that much concerned right now about accidently getting pregnant (which I completely understand with your DH''s situation) then I would strongly suggest using another method of BC on top of the shot... I did LOTS of research and discovered the high rate of women that get pregnant while on the shot and was completely surprised considering I THOUGHT that I was using the most protected level available..
